Asbury, NEW JERSEY – March 12, 2012 – Show Your Colors proudly unveiled their first cement cavalier jockey on March 8, 2012 at their manufacturing site in Pennsylvania.  Show Your Colors has been painting “jocko” lawn jockeys since the spring of 2011, with a concentration on custom logos and thoroughbred racing colors.  As many client requests came in for the “Cavalier” style, they started to search for an aluminum mold.  Approximately a year later, that mold was finally secured on Monday, March 5, 2012, purchased from a private vender out of Old Bridge, NJ.  The very next day that mold was filled with its first batch of cement, with many more to follow.  After curing for two days, the cast aluminum pieces were carefully removed revealing the first Show Your Colors Cavalier Jockey.

            “Cavalier” lawn jockeys are approximately 44 inches tall, standing atop a 14-inch pedestal.  Once this first one is fully dry, Show Your Colors will determine the approximate weight.  Original lawn jockeys were made of iron and weighed between 300 and 400 lbs with the functional use of securing a horse.  Today they need not hold a horse but represent popular lawn ornaments, and a common showcase for the thoroughbred racing community to show their colors.  At Show Your Colors, our in-house artist can depict your colors making a great lasing impression onto a lawn jockey.  Choose your favorite team, your company logo, your racing silks, or simply your favorite colors and we’ll commemorate it onto your choice of jockey styles.  Contact us at mail_syc@yahoo.com for more information.
